STL
愚公移大山
脚踏实地的往前走,就像愚公移山一样。
展开
-
【STL】非变异算法之循环
for_each的使用实例1 简单的对数组和容器进行操作#include <iostream>#include <algorithm>#include <vector>using namespace std;/////////////////for_each的函数void printCube(int n){ cout<<n*n*n<<endl;}int main(){原创 2016-08-16 10:00:09 · 223 阅读 · 0 评论 -
【STL】非变异算法之查询
本博文主要讲了find 、find_if、find_first_of、find_end、adjacent_find、search、search_n 这些stl中的查询算法实例1#include <iostream>#include <algorithm>#include <functional>using namespace std;bool myless(int n){ r原创 2016-08-16 10:44:27 · 275 阅读 · 0 评论 -
【STL】非变异算法之计数
本博文主要讲解了count count_if 的使用实例#include <iostream>#include <algorithm>using namespace std;int main(){ int a[] = {1,2,3,4,5,6,6,7,8,9}; int len = sizeof(a)/sizeof(int); cout<<"请输入你想查询的数:"原创 2016-08-16 11:15:41 · 277 阅读 · 0 评论 -
【STL】非变异算法之比较
本博文主要讲解equal 和 mismatch的使用方法实例1/**【1】equal 判断两个数组是否是相等的*【2】mismatch 找到两个数组第一队不相等的数*/#include <iostream>#include <algorithm>#include <vector>using namespace std;int main(){ int a[] = {3,原创 2016-08-16 12:34:49 · 365 阅读 · 0 评论 -
【STL】list的常用方法
list的常用方法一览【1】insert【2】merge【3】splice【4】erase【5】remove【6】sort【7】reverse【8】swap【9】unique程序实例#include <iostream>#include <list>using namespace std;bool mysort(int x,int y){ return x>y;原创 2016-09-04 11:30:58 · 331 阅读 · 0 评论 -
【STL】deque的常用方法
deque的常用方法预览【1】push_back【2】push_front【3】pop_back、pop_front【4】erase【5】insert【6】swap【7】clear【8】at【9】back【10】front【11】begin【12】end【13】cend【14】cbegin【15】rbegin【16】rend程序实例#include <iostrea原创 2016-09-04 13:05:56 · 1638 阅读 · 0 评论 -
【STL】集合set
【1】本博客主要讲解了set的几种赋值方法【2】一些常用的操作count、equal_range等 - /************************************【1】set multiset的几种赋值方法*【2】count*【3】equal_range*【4】swap************************************/#include <i原创 2016-08-25 19:55:45 · 340 阅读 · 0 评论 -
【STL】list的常用方法
List的常用方法展示【1】怎么赋值【2】insert【3】front、 back、 pop_back、 pop_front【4】遍历、反序遍历【5】排序sort【6】swap【7】unique【8】splice【9】merge【10】reverse【11】empty【12】size【13】clear【14】push_back、push_front【15】remove原创 2016-08-26 11:21:57 · 1739 阅读 · 0 评论 -
去掉txt文件中每一行字符串内容的第一个空格
demo的作用在opencv训练分类器的时候,前期制作样本的时候,师弟们把样本的名字中带有了空格,但是训练的时候样本的名字是不能带有空格的。而样本的名字存储在一个txt文件夹中,所以需要修改txt文件中的样本名字。读写文件find字符串的空格位置查找空格删除空格代码展示#include <iostream>#include <string>#include <vector>#inc原创 2017-01-08 17:51:01 · 4105 阅读 · 0 评论